为了账号安全,请及时绑定邮箱和手机立即绑定

点击生成报表的时候出现错误

554dc9be0001057e05000356.jpg

上面时点击后出现的错误,下面是点击前

554dc9c000018b1505000356.jpg


正在回答

7 回答

要看图一的描述,图一描述the requested resource is not available(请求源获取不到或请求源获取为空)massage  /TestResport/ShowReport   (这里是你servlet的映射路径)  估计你是路径问题,<form action="<%=request.getContextPath() %>/servlet/ShowReport" method="post">

0 回复 有任何疑惑可以回复我~

我跟你一样的错误 但是我后来把老师里面的action改了就好了 <form action="<%=request.getContextPath() %>/servlet/ShowReport" method="post"> 你可以试试

0 回复 有任何疑惑可以回复我~

404是路径错误,楼上说的web。xml里面的东西,在你创建一个servlet的时候会自动创建的,核实一下你的

<servlet-mapping>中 <url-pattern>是否和表单中action的url一致,还有就是在servlet中设置的请求重定向是不是写对了,老师似乎写错了,正确写法:response.sendRedirect(request.getContextPath()+"/index.jsp");

0 回复 有任何疑惑可以回复我~

你可以在web.xml中加上这两段,就可以了,这个配置在视频里老师可能是忘了说了。

    <!-- 根据名称找到控制层类 ShowReport.class--> 

  <servlet>

    <servlet-name>ShowReport</servlet-name>

    <servlet-class>servlet.ShowReport</servlet-class>

  </servlet>

   

  <!-- JSP 表单提交<form action="ShowReport" method="post"> --> 

  <servlet-mapping>

        <servlet-name>ShowReport</servlet-name>

        <url-pattern>/ShowReport</url-pattern>

  </servlet-mapping>


0 回复 有任何疑惑可以回复我~

改下web.xml

0 回复 有任何疑惑可以回复我~

一样的问题

0 回复 有任何疑惑可以回复我~

贴一下代码吧,不然没法排查错误呀

0 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消

点击生成报表的时候出现错误

我要回答 关注问题
微信客服

购课补贴
联系客服咨询优惠详情

帮助反馈 APP下载

慕课网APP
您的移动学习伙伴

公众号

扫描二维码
关注慕课网微信公众号